Dusit International group chief executive,
Suphajee Suthumoun told the media “Phu
Quoc will become a major tourist attraction
over the next ten years as there are many
mega-project developments being proposed
by the Vietnamese government. Phu Quoc
will be outlined as a special economic zone
in the coming years, and Dusit saw an
influx of high-end foreign travellers to the
island, indicating very high potential,”
Reports indicated that in 2015 Phu Quoc
welcomed over 1.5 million tourists. The
main bulk of these tourists were from
Europe and the United States. Plans are in
place to grow this figure to 3 million by
2020.
Dusit Princess Moonrise Beach Resort at
Phu Quoc is scheduled to open by the third
quarter of this year. Dusit International
manages 29 hotels in 17 countries
including Thailand under four brands: Dusit
Thani, dusitD2, Dusit Princess and Dusit
Devarana. Dusit International is part of
Dusit Thani Group, which specialises in
hotel development and management. The
group has 46 new hotels in 21 countries in
the pipeline in the Middle East, Europe,
Africa and Asia, especially China.
